The age of Kratos in the God of War series continues to garner attention, with gamers debating his lifespan and its implications. With new insights from the community, discussions have reignited around his age from the Greek saga to the Norse era.
Comments from forums provide fresh perspectives on Kratosโ age, asserting he could be over 1,000 years old by the end of the God of War series. "Heโs minimum 200 years old in GoW 4 (Norse)," stated a fan, referencing Tyr's temple, which has been underwater for about 150 years. This timeline suggests that Kratos' age is more complex than previously thought.
Kratos is essentially 50 years old by the end of God of War III, but as one user pointed out, he also served the gods for 10 years as a Spartan general, influencing his overall timeline. Another fan remarked, "I believe itโs canonical that more than 1,000 years have passed since the end of GoW 3 until the 2018 game begins," which raises questions about what he experienced during this gap.
Fans are weighing in on how to interpret Kratos' age amid the game's timeline juggling. Some argue he is in his 30s to 50s in the Greek saga but suggests he could be anywhere from 1,030 to 1,050 in the Norse saga. "Time passes quicker if you are centuries old," one player summarized, hinting at the effects of his divine lineage on his aging process.
As the conversations continue, a critical note from a user cautioned that past interviews mention no specific timeline. "Cory Barlog said they are not sticking with specific dates at that moment," adding that Kratos himself suggests longevity through his reflections about Faye.
Kratos' Age at GoW III: Consensus places him at 50 years old at the end of God of War III.
Significant Time Gap: Fans estimate a 1,000+ year gap between God of War III and God of War (2018).
Norse Era Calculation: Discussions reveal Kratos could be in his 1,030s to 1,050s by the Norse saga.
